Ecosyste.ms: OpenCollective

An open API service for software projects hosted on Open Collective.

github.com/vadimdemedes/better-sqlite3

The fastest and simplest library for SQLite3 in Node.js.
https://github.com/vadimdemedes/better-sqlite3

comments

93deefd6f5c7a63a511e3c92f4fa2a255207d6f0 authored over 7 years ago by Joshua Wise <[email protected]>
tweak

c7cf77639ddf4fff0a20bc2d34e1382cf0701fcd authored over 7 years ago by Joshua Wise <[email protected]>
tweak

32760d6cf450da31ed9ccb7cc5c50b49ddffdf57 authored over 7 years ago by Joshua Wise <[email protected]>
added src2/util/custom-aggregate.lzz

2b8c737355a8e87b9707f2e99f8825416ef0631f authored over 7 years ago by Joshua Wise <[email protected]>
started re-implementing custom aggregates

26d9cf7f7db9cdb55cc4b959667239d7d07a3887 authored over 7 years ago by Joshua Wise <[email protected]>
whitespace

ebfbed3f78003337114a3ad5ad5f58063644791d authored over 7 years ago by Joshua Wise <[email protected]>
implemented custom scalar functions

d51c947079949d49fb8e0edbe4f4715ad71006f0 authored over 7 years ago by Joshua Wise <[email protected]>
tweak

917ac5358cd860bf64a94ef90d4ab3719d229f57 authored over 7 years ago by Joshua Wise <[email protected]>
named parameters now support different :@$prefixes in the same statement

a5cc28e4563edbea49c79dc3a4cff9dc974a26e1 authored over 7 years ago by Joshua Thomas Wise <[email protected]>
started adding custom functions

1683bf7b9be7f251134caea60c167104ef717f00 authored over 7 years ago by Joshua Thomas Wise <[email protected]>
tweak

7e84bbbdf2a81ed644a27526f7319334fcb006b4 authored over 7 years ago by Joshua Thomas Wise <[email protected]>
simplified error handling logic

15b6f8a31a71aca1bc49ee4a01bdbafc0f71b4f6 authored over 7 years ago by Joshua Thomas Wise <[email protected]>
removed EasyIsolate from binder

89c307c06a52a2e2b101aa4d83e94fccc8c9216b authored over 7 years ago by Joshua Thomas Wise <[email protected]>
implemented transaction.run

67fd70c7d51ac1475d444a6678f7c935f57eaf36 authored over 7 years ago by Joshua Thomas Wise <[email protected]>
guards against array overflows in .all() method

9cea5ec24f2b54f4287ff13b6095fb62117a6675 authored over 7 years ago by Joshua Thomas Wise <[email protected]>
added Transaction bind method

9b67154783dc17823a138cac4a0125a0514083a0 authored over 7 years ago by Joshua Wise <[email protected]>
added safeIntegers method to Transaction

32cead91642dafecf44267a55bc90cb0d2c5c1a6 authored over 7 years ago by Joshua Wise <[email protected]>
finished Transaction constructor

cf0d991372f7e7cbd9ac5d4fed1f737f5a1e41d5 authored over 7 years ago by Joshua Wise <[email protected]>
added sql-string.lzz

ea50a14d2ae637b1b488b2c52e528d03bcf22fa1 authored over 7 years ago by Joshua Wise <[email protected]>
made more progress on Transaction constructor

001e853cda8ab023bdda425be02c670970c46645 authored over 7 years ago by Joshua Wise <[email protected]>
made progress on Transaction constructor

418ac849ac789fe72a6acd4678d3fa3ec7602199 authored over 7 years ago by Joshua Wise <[email protected]>
tweaks

c20597c33a2bf7504a4cf2ca19a8ec189e826790 authored over 7 years ago by Joshua Thomas Wise <[email protected]>
partially implemented transaction constructor

2947c019fa47eb35e808d3fb4fbae543716f0944 authored over 7 years ago by Joshua Thomas Wise <[email protected]>
removed some unsigned ints

16208717ae787fc16aad2b0c66e93b7f389e3dfb authored over 7 years ago by Joshua Thomas Wise <[email protected]>
added assertions

548173f696f367b363888c026cd192fccd67f92d authored over 7 years ago by Joshua Wise <[email protected]>
added some functions to transaction

708330fb10f071f7cdda950a123195d562474663 authored over 7 years ago by Joshua Wise <[email protected]>
fixed typo

9dd9cf4fbdc4a539c46ea41d6e302ff300813f08 authored over 7 years ago by Joshua Wise <[email protected]>
improved query macros

e3a4134050b555b3fce810249c2e944c6b0df7bb authored over 7 years ago by Joshua Wise <[email protected]>
improved query macros

e66179ab3b19a649302ffab9b676b9e7f3e1657e authored over 7 years ago by Joshua Wise <[email protected]>
callbacks are now invoked with undefined instead of null

18f2ea16a1e87852462eb5193db2fe7a392a870f authored over 7 years ago by Joshua Wise <[email protected]>
fixed typo

922c402693dedb57164d989017b69735cd2af33e authored over 7 years ago by Joshua Wise <[email protected]>
added comment

458f8197b5cb21c7c1dfda6535b93c39c58d4d5b authored over 7 years ago by Joshua Wise <[email protected]>
Database#defaultSafeIntegers() defaults to true

725b16d6c6ae59e27290e106427fdd5ac3efa977 authored over 7 years ago by Joshua Wise <[email protected]>
added Int64#isSafe(), unsafe casting now throws range errors, and Int64#equals() is more strict

52589f0fe918ed60020558e6dbd128e7595a3c23 authored over 7 years ago by Joshua Wise <[email protected]>
added constants files

3113bc8f1b74f31fed5f2edc2c549fce093ed25b authored over 7 years ago by Joshua Wise <[email protected]>
added persistent string constants

153df34387bdd1d742ea10113948e80230f500f0 authored over 7 years ago by Joshua Wise <[email protected]>
added more comments

73d788ad9bde21d75e5e2d07c613d195e8668371 authored over 7 years ago by Joshua Wise <[email protected]>
added comments, remove inline on error handling functions

5d54131399d68ec90aef6188f4f7e8dfaa31823c authored over 7 years ago by Joshua Wise <[email protected]>
exposed db state to statements

56fcbf3e41b95c33d6d2941d3e1741d58e0d8979 authored over 7 years ago by Joshua Wise <[email protected]>
added pending statement methods

108748537eb7d88d379fba86ab7ba9ae6501a820 authored over 7 years ago by Joshua Wise <[email protected]>
improved type safety

79943a929aeb8e52d24e2e2167bf028998f6f498 authored over 7 years ago by Joshua Wise <[email protected]>
removed an EasyIsolate from data.lzz

ada2861776842874b80c4e28988ce377ffc9139f authored over 7 years ago by Joshua Thomas Wise <[email protected]>
renamed function

040c8f72025e58d37d6d7d63f0b8ae8d45a598e1 authored over 7 years ago by Joshua Thomas Wise <[email protected]>
fixed typos

7737e845327d818e2db88ba0746b70994993cc33 authored over 7 years ago by Joshua Thomas Wise <[email protected]>
added Statement::GetBindMap

4033d366cdd7a98f65cd7a816e185f8eccd6ba05 authored over 7 years ago by Joshua Thomas Wise <[email protected]>
reduced EasyIsolates from binder and multibinder

04436639d7703fec674f1755863017857df2f7c4 authored over 7 years ago by Joshua Thomas Wise <[email protected]>
added more todo comments

1f8f5531ddea4dffcd40187abf4cccc7a94a5b24 authored over 7 years ago by Joshua Thomas Wise <[email protected]>
added todo comments

0d149090fea40a8c7ac98a036022e5681cfcb3ab authored over 7 years ago by Joshua Thomas Wise <[email protected]>
wrote new statement function

e6385d7a9943f769cfea1896c9102654e0a8ad74 authored over 7 years ago by Joshua Thomas Wise <[email protected]>
improved statement construction

15e5a68837fe3649a1785361325d14ec27af17e8 authored over 7 years ago by Joshua Thomas Wise <[email protected]>
worked on statement

ea623d89d0c82eaead268d4abd8f753d2633050f authored over 7 years ago by Joshua Thomas Wise <[email protected]>
reduced memory footprint

208bfbc395e957b0f655eb7ceea6fc28de036614 authored over 7 years ago by Joshua Thomas Wise <[email protected]>
tweak

3460b95a8164b1bf4ea11447cd7afffd5c2a6d30 authored over 7 years ago by Joshua Wise <[email protected]>
fixed errors

af50c267993e6b3b0885428814c6fea7be05e7d3 authored over 7 years ago by Joshua Wise <[email protected]>
improved type safety by removing some macros

7a53a6947d07a0bee077fb75d56a7fdfbfb95fc3 authored over 7 years ago by Joshua Wise <[email protected]>
tweak

90ad13a66d0e6802c3bdf0eb9c736a5e6a13f5ca authored over 7 years ago by Joshua Wise <[email protected]>
tweak

0512f3b7042a44a5fed2f52e12b2598f784816db authored over 7 years ago by Joshua Wise <[email protected]>
added comment

9bf15fc3f648e9d1baae6e11dd7615a872874e85 authored over 7 years ago by Joshua Wise <[email protected]>
almost completed database

107e1274aa42640023c4900b039fcc21f5db33a5 authored over 7 years ago by Joshua Wise <[email protected]>
int64 now throws when conversion fails

df2d410ebd035a59bb05652f09483c7c74551042 authored over 7 years ago by Joshua Wise <[email protected]>
cleaned up code

98d181ffb2f2f4ad4a40eb264c60f4d1493ff26e authored over 7 years ago by Joshua Wise <[email protected]>
added SetFrozen function

f777c020e657583271a1e35412a2b7120ae120cc authored over 7 years ago by Joshua Wise <[email protected]>
changed return value of checkpoint method

80243e676ab5ea76cdf395abc3345db0d5b410af authored over 7 years ago by Joshua Wise <[email protected]>
added checkpoint method

64075708f8a299b96c79c3261eaa07ced694e1cc authored over 7 years ago by Joshua Wise <[email protected]>
made progress on the database object

74ab7d08da0efa6da08ae8ad00e2312f4583b765 authored over 7 years ago by Joshua Wise <[email protected]>
added work in progress database.lzz

722b74b11a0c3f456567d19d786afce2e4aebeca authored over 7 years ago by Joshua Thomas Wise <[email protected]>
tweak name

2863de60f8ac10d44abddc6bf3e9d529e087eb3f authored over 7 years ago by Joshua Thomas Wise <[email protected]>
added templatized ThrowError function

64ba7d9c8124175bc8ff35253e80ee95d454b628 authored over 7 years ago by Joshua Thomas Wise <[email protected]>
added const to members of Int64 and BindMap::Pair

f240e8740f054db6b183f31d3080f5c6160e787f authored over 7 years ago by Joshua Thomas Wise <[email protected]>
added functor

66bb6b20105345d1b3cc607fa3a36230f4ed772f authored over 7 years ago by Joshua Wise <[email protected]>
removed nan from binder and multibinder

169a0921ffae4fa3f4a9f4324c6ffbd4070547f1 authored over 7 years ago by Joshua Wise <[email protected]>
added todo

a27b1c1e1038de753974842b6e2b93edb56fc8c7 authored over 7 years ago by Joshua Wise <[email protected]>
fixed errors

19d7a05d66bbe51eb93a26c38a6fc74af246d3a2 authored over 7 years ago by Joshua Wise <[email protected]>
improved data efficiency

e0d678deec8d6ceb6d6f0a761c845cd9ed460677 authored over 7 years ago by Joshua Wise <[email protected]>
added old data.h file as lzz

9880bdc6a57a4546377a02edac830687f11e8362 authored over 7 years ago by Joshua Wise <[email protected]>
renamed macro

13056523198c0b31f8c100afd6ac4f165d438e55 authored over 7 years ago by Joshua Wise <[email protected]>
added strlcpy

4150d059b2562b6d12c4e918423791e2ffd99100 authored over 7 years ago by Joshua Wise <[email protected]>
added methods to multibinder

657397729a4cb6c5f94ddcc11e06136877835ec7 authored over 7 years ago by Joshua Wise <[email protected]>
fixed typos

3aef2d7f9e803c8d0c1b010c0352e98b82fecf4e authored over 7 years ago by Joshua Wise <[email protected]>
fixed edge case overflow errors

a71bf1c2cc979e15b855ac657417a25f3700364a authored over 7 years ago by Joshua Wise <[email protected]>
improved size limits

445531fd7cc6149cccab3e1fb8698b87dd901cd7 authored over 7 years ago by Joshua Wise <[email protected]>
changed param_count_sum to unsigned int

302d0ae49b41997badd54dbde74e9d480cecceff authored over 7 years ago by Joshua Wise <[email protected]>
started multibinder

6d4dc853d9079d9d6142c52d4efb0c890b94aa20 authored over 7 years ago by Joshua Wise <[email protected]>
removed default constructors

7966c462c29b375be0903a90ecf99fed641088a1 authored over 7 years ago by Joshua Wise <[email protected]>
added binder

7a4571979b78d97f0a3139317cfbd1988d3bf158 authored over 7 years ago by Joshua Wise <[email protected]>
whitespace

c15a92060dac88e0149b1866ca43e5540f8dc458 authored over 7 years ago by Joshua Wise <[email protected]>
improved macros

30288957d7920b5bb50d4c199daee9d8cbe73afa authored over 7 years ago by Joshua Wise <[email protected]>
added more macros

defecd71b2f039725a915d3d699ae21617e3d1c1 authored over 7 years ago by Joshua Wise <[email protected]>
whitespace

355a4d63143bf0af2b2abf88e64f6bdb156f6a03 authored over 7 years ago by Joshua Wise <[email protected]>
added macros

06bbebd10d719bd125f0d104ab12f68a1998c34c authored over 7 years ago by Joshua Wise <[email protected]>
tweak

0ff256c0569db2502f963ec05fd7acc6bbe67802 authored over 7 years ago by Joshua Wise <[email protected]>
tweaks

a5ad60b1cc3cd13ff5d432064b169ffcabc9d022 authored over 7 years ago by Joshua Wise <[email protected]>
ughh

dce517cef9bb41c7574626ed67e004d4c891f29c authored over 7 years ago by Joshua Wise <[email protected]>
update scripts

fdcd5e2b595c72747c3964bf94bbdc8e7b112161 authored over 7 years ago by Joshua Wise <[email protected]>
Merge pull request #31 from JoshuaWise/efficient-string-join

implemented a more efficient string join

9308439384aaa1c1f8a33e302cbb762268190cac authored over 7 years ago by Joshua Wise <[email protected]>
fix

5d3114cd4307e0e0354b7e04a6cd997a8975939d authored over 7 years ago by Joshua Wise <[email protected]>
improved performance of named bind parameters

425c03854fdb490191f65b0d2fbc8536814ae2f2 authored over 7 years ago by Joshua Wise <[email protected]>
improved performance of named parameter binding

0df82a719e17835e17c8603160c1e276020d1d99 authored over 7 years ago by Joshua Wise <[email protected]>
removed Nan string generation

60547179c251d5467dcc45820c8ab2af78faeb9a authored over 7 years ago by Joshua Wise <[email protected]>
implemented a more efficient string join to improve performance of creating transactions

9a947fa72ba21e1d2ded7d83722b5e8dcb54082b authored over 7 years ago by Joshua Wise <[email protected]>